Quasti-static vs. dynamic PNMs

Quasi-staticComputationally, very cheap.

No pressure field is solved.

Pore-scale geometry andmorphology are only important.

Used extensively, for two-phaseand three-phase flow; Pc

− Sw ,kr

− Sw , Sw− anw , reactive

transport, etc.

Can be used as a predictive tool.

Dynamic

Computationally, expensive.

Pressure field is solved.

Network and fluids properties areimportant.

Not been used as extensively asquasi-static ones; Pc

− Sw ,kr

− Sw , ganglia movement,dynamic pressure field

A long way to go!

Investigation toolPore Network Models?

Yes,because:

Physical-based modelsusing pore-scaleinformation.

Application for staticand dynamic processes.

Computationally, not soexpensive (especially forquasi-static ones).

Capability to provideup-scaled information.

But:

Translation of topology andgeometry is inevitable, and notalways straight forward!

No detail information within apore (e.g. pressure field).

Local laws/rules are inevitable,and devil! be careful!!!!

Definitions

Geometry

Pore body: large pores among the grains

Pore throat: long narrow pores connectingthe large pores

Shape factor : G = A/P2 :A: area, P:perimeter

Aspect ratio : K = Ri/rij .

Topology

Coordination number: number of porebodies connected to a given pore body

Fixed coordination number: isotropic,variable coordination number: anisotropic

Step 1. Topological and geometrical data acquisition

Step 1.a Topological data acquisition

Detailed network acquired by analyzing images of a real porous medium,e.g. 3DMA-Rock software.

Hypothetical to idealized pore-networks. They can be isotropic (fixedcoordination number) or anisotropic (variable coordination number).Center of pore bodies can be located on lattice points (structured) orrandom coordinates (unstructured).

Step 1.b Geometrical data acquisition

Detailed network acquired by analyzing images of a real porous medium,e.g. 3DMA-Rock software.

Statistically equivalent or idealized porous medium. Generating based onstatistical parameters with/without spatial correlations.

Computational considerations

Adaptive pressure update. Gains:a) Calculating the exact Pc -Sw curve. figure

b) Saving computational time especially at the initial and residualsaturations of a Pc -Sw curve.

Using flags to mark those pores, which are in contact with theinvading phase, but not filled yet.

For a strongly anisotropic medium: save Pb2Pth matrix differentlyto save memory. The best known suggest approach is compactrow storage (CRS).

Trapping is the most time-consuming part. Robust searchalgorithm to save computational time such as depth-first search(Cormen, Leiserson, Rivest, 2000).

Geometrical evolution???

To have corners, or not to have corners: that is the question!

To mimic the grain geometry,sometimes this can be also the question!!

Wetting phase in the corners will reduce wetting phase trapping duringdrainage significantly, however may contribute to residual saturation.

Wetting phase in the corners can increase snap-off during imbibition.Snap-off happens if wetting film/ corner flow cuts connectivity of thenonwetting fluid.

Including corner flow in dynamic models will increase numericalcomplexity enormously.

Geometrical parameters: aspect ratio

Radius of pore body size to pore throat size

Significant effect during imbibition: larger aspect ratio, moresnap-off!

More snap-off, more nonwetting phase trapping (Lenormand andZarcone, 1983, 1984; Wardlaw and Yu, 1988; Ioannidis et al.1991) movie.

Filling process

Drainage: Starting from the largest pore throats. If a pore throat isinvaded, the connected pore body will be fully filled.Imbibition: Starting from the smallest pore throats. If a pore throat isinvaded, the connected pore body will be partially filled.

Relative permeabilities

Flux passing through the pore throat ij based on Hagen-Poiseuille’s

law qij =πr4

ij

8µlij(Pi − Pj)

Based on volumetric conservation law for all pore bodies:∑Ni

j=1 qij = 0, Ni number of pore throats connected to pore body i.Linear system of equations will be resulted AP=B.A is a symmetric banded sparse matrix made of conductivities of porethroats.No dynamic effect included in relperms.

Conclusions

We can have unique surfaces for Pc-Sw -anw as well as kr -Sw -anw

for drainage and imbibition using our idealized pore-networkmodel.

Increasing aspect ratio decreases uniqueness of the surface.

Further developments should be done; such as including angularcross sections to allow different mechanisms during imbibition andimplementing for an unstructured anisotropic cross sections.

Continuing for a real porous medium!

Numerical simulation

Determination of cross sections types.

Determining pore body geometries based on two min. and meaninscribed radii.

Solving a nonlinear system to determine geometry of a crosssection based on area and shape factor.

Solving a nonlinear system to determine entry capillary pressure.

Determining fluid occupancy during drainage and imbibition basedon imposed capillary pressure.
